2017-02-09 91 views
0

你好成員Stackoverflow。 我新的程序設計師的Android應用..My使用Sqllite 我有表就像是:Android studio Sqllite數據類型日期在date1和date2之間選擇

Id name Date 
1 jon 2017-01-09 
2 jon 2017-02-03 
3 jon 2017-03-10 

我的表類型存儲日期在活動(文本) 我已經edit_start_date & edit_End_date 我想

"select date Between edit_start_date AND edit_end_date " 

我該怎麼辦....

+0

你好,不清楚你在問什麼 – Andremoniy

+0

@Andremoniy編輯問題 –

+0

@juergend在Sqllite沒有列日期類型 它只是 文本。 bol,int,real no Date! –

回答

1

在你的情況下,使用Date(列)字母順序會的工作,所以

SELECT date FROM table WHERE date BETWEEN edit_start_date AND edit_end_date; 

是你正在查找的查詢(當然你必須用他們的值來替換變量(我猜他們是)。

使用命令行中的sqlite3來試驗數據庫和測試查詢。